Benefit:
The first Tull album to produce some of the bands most solid hits,
especially in America, where the album broke Tull into the top 10 for the
first time. Benefit was also Tull's first platinum record.
Tullworld.com Review in Short
Benefit was really the first Tull album
that brought the group into the mainstream. The tracks "Teacher"
and "To Cry You A Song" were hits then, and are still frequent
plays on classic rock stations today. Even aside from that, this album has
quite a fine mixture of song types, bringing together anything from solemn
tunes to psychedelic rockers that were a technological venture at the time
of the album's release. It seems that Tull were testing out the waters to
see what worked best, and this album surely worked... giving a huge boost
to the Tull fan base, especially in America.
